Re: Radiohead - A Moon Shaped Pool

Second listen. Burn the Witch is still going individually strong on repeat on my phone - apparently I was "daydreaming" when I watched the single video and didn't think much about it, but right now the chorus hooks me alright. Daydreaming simply doesn't do it for me. As far as chronic sad songs go, I think it can go a lot better than this and I sort of don't buy it as much that Yorke should keep serenading me with them, almost two decades after these things actually sounded good; plus the droney bit (which prompts some to throwback at Kid A, I guess) sounds like boar snoring, frankly. Near "albumstopper" for me remains Ful Stop, to mirror Robot Mafia's (wait who) words, I've no idea what's going on, but I dig the build up and during the mid-piece climax, when some of the bass harmony subtly changes, I get actual goosebumps. Contrary to it not getting much love or even mentions, as far as I can tell so far, Desert Island Disk piques my interest, it has a blend of almost prog rock that then switches to a bit of jazzy chorus. I remember liking Tinker Tailor Soldier Spy..., but that's about it. There are a few tracks I actively don't like, either because they sound too heard-before easy mode (Decks Dark) or unpleasant effects (the reverb Yorke-on-Yorke voice mashup on Identikit). It just doesn't hold up in its entirety. I agree it's more open and musical than how much of a "distancing effect", artificial feel TKOL had, and it often tempts to idea of retro styles, retro moods, retro Radiohead.
